Robert wrote:

I asked my dentist about porcelain crowns for front teeth and he said he uses porcelain on titanium. Is this a good method and does it look as natural as plain porcelain, he said it does.

Also, I have to have crown recemented and he's going to put a titanium post and built up core. Is price of $450 right? Probably need a new crown if original doesn't fit right as well.



Either you heard wrong, or your dentist is misinformed. Titanium is strong and light, but notoriously hard to cast.
Most porcelain/metal crowns are built on copings of various gold alloys, or variants on stainless steel.
